2 stars "Presence" is for me definitely the weakest Zeppelin album in their catalogue. So, it is no surprising that even their longtime fans would probably remember this album and talk about it concerning more the "mysterious" and "Space Oddisey 2001" inspired Hipgnosis- designed cover art, than any particular song or music in general. Surely, the monumental epic "Achilles Last Stand" and probably "Nobody's Fault But Mine" are excellent pieces of prog hard rocking, but all that remains is a totally uninspired collection of dull songs that are hard to captivate attention of even most diligent listeners. Avoid this album, but try to get only "Achilles" instead.
